The type of molecules that contains the alcohol glycerol are PHOSPHO-LIPIDS.
Glycerol is a three carbon alcohol on which some phospholipids are built. Phospholipids which are derived from glycerol are called phosphoglycerides.

Most autotrophs use a process called photosynthesis to make their food. In photosynthesis, autotrophs use energy from the sun to convert water from the soil and carbon dioxide from the air into a nutrient called glucose. Glucose is a type of sugar. The glucose gives plants energy
